Pigheadskin is a multi-talented musician, MC, scholar, and actor who hails from Tainan, Taiwan, and boasts a rich creative background that spans music, cinema, and advertising. He is renowned for his humorous yet critical creative style, as well as his in-depth study of music culture. In addition to his early solo debut album, which addresses labor and student movements, he released another album in 1994 under the name of ” Pigheadskin” for the first time, and has been recognized as a “Pioneer/Model of Taiwanese hip-hop” and a significant promoter of the “New Taiwanese Song Movement” since then. In recent years, he has not only dedicated himself to music creation and advertising soundtracks but has also hosted several television and radio shows. With a specialization in pop music and film culture studies, he has delivered lectures on related subjects at universities and actively promotes pop culture. He is frequently invited to give speeches on music history and film and is regarded as an expert in vinyl records.

DJ so lonely is a non-typical music producer who came from southern of the border playing acoustic guitar and performing as a one-man band style in Taipei, Tokyo, Hong Kong, Beijing, Shanghai, London. His music combines a variety of genres such as acid folk, dream pop, psychedelic rock, hip-hop, dubstep, techno, and a little post-modern the melody with oriental color is played in minimal and fashionable beats(maybe even a little Zen)looking for the lonely emotion in the Generation Z.
